To discover the legislative history materials directly from a statute, select the History tab to view a History Overview, a graphical visualization of the statute, various versions, editor's and revisor's notes, validity, bill drafts, and all legislative history materials.
The Blue Book is an almanac containing information on the government, economics, demographics, geography and history of the State of Wisconsin. The Blue Book is an essential resource to any Wisconsin resident. State legislators are provided with complimentary copies to give to their constituents.

Procedural histories can be found by using the subject index in the Bulletin of Proceedings of the Wisconsin Legislature for the session that produced the act. The Bulletin will refer to specific pages detailing the legislative process in either the Assembly Journal or Senate Journal for the session.

Hardcover editions of the book may be obtained for no cost by Wisconsin residents by contacting their State Representative or State Senator. It can also be ordered from the Wisconsin Department of Administration's "Document Sales and Distribution Unit". The Bluebook uses two different styles. Practitioners use the first in preparing court documents and memoranda, while the second is used primarily in academic settings, such as law reviews and journals. The term "state blue book" typically refers to a state-sponsored or state-level government almanac. However, in some instances the term refers to the state's legislative manual (a common predecessor to many present-day blue books), or even a simple directory/roster of government services and officials.
